Output db94641426d35008086336c7149e7446dac1406c18890e2fa851f75639d92116:17

value
7588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 177a3d41d74d85d2eaf303c3f4e200484ab38cb0 OP_EQUAL
address
33q9uHnwk72Xido1aQ9Fysdqc7BcsMcjHU
transaction
db94641426d35008086336c7149e7446dac1406c18890e2fa851f75639d92116
spent
true